No, the deadline was only for mentoring org applications (and as
mentoring org we, the LF, are accepted). Project ideas can be added
until the student application deadline, only the earlier they get
posted, the more potential student candidates will read them and
consider them for their applications. In addition, project ideas get
posted on the project's sites, not at Google. Also they can get posted
at more than one place.

So we should determine ASAP who could mentor this project and post the
project on our idea lists.
